Error on removing storage

I’m on a peaceful game in the forest with the forest hearthlings, day one. I started on plains, dug down one level to get dirt surface. Had my carpenter make 2 farming staffs. I made two farmers and put the crops in the dirt. I then made the storage but it was too small so I removed it and that’s when I got the error. I have no mods and the steam version. I’ve removed the storage several times without errors but this is the first time I removed them in dirt.

ETA. Not able to repeat the error when I deleted the storage after quitting and restarting the game.
